Thank you for purchasing the Macally XKEYHUBCOMBO. The Macally XKEYHUBCOMBO is a full size USB keyboard with two USB ports and bundled with an optical USB mouse, specially designed for Mac. Plug and play, this keyboard doesn’t require any installation software and is very easy to use! The keyboard has a standard layout with full size keys for a comfortable and efficient typing experience. It also has 16 convenient shortcut keys and a 17-key numeric keypad to increase efficiency and productivity. The two USB 2.0 ports on the back of the keyboard allow you to use it as a hub and connect other USB devices, such as your mouse or a Flash Drive. Plug and Play, full size and functional, the Macally XKEYHUBCOMBO is ideal for office, school and home use.

Please read the following carefully before using this Macally product. Incorrect use of this product may result in reduced performance, permanent damage and void warranty:
1. Do not place this product near a heat source.
2. Operating temperature of 5°C to 50°C. Storage temperature of -20°C to 60°C.
3. Do not place this product near moisture nor liquids.
4. Operate and store at humidity of 10% to 85% (non-condensing)
5. Do not place heavy objects on this product.
6. Do not drop this product.
7. Do not dispose this product in the garbage. Take it to your local recycling centre.
The first time that you plug this keyboard to your Apple computer, the “Keyboard Setup Assistant” window will open. Please follow the instructions to identify the keyboard and use this keyboard correctly.
